1. Go on a Nature Hunt
A nature hunt is one of the easiest ways to get children outside and noticing the world around them. You can do it in the garden, at the park, in the woods or even on a walk around the block.
You will need
- Paper or notebook
- Pencil or crayons
- Optional: magnifying glass
- Optional: small bag or tub for collecting items, where allowed
How to do it
- Write a short checklist of things to find, such as:
- Something green
- A yellow flower
- A feather
- A tiny insect
- A rough leaf
- A bird sound
- Something that smells interesting
- Head outside and let your child tick off each item as they spot it.
- Ask them to choose one thing to draw or describe.
- Finish with a few curiosity questions:
- What was easiest to find?
- What was hardest?
- Where did we spot the most insects?
- Why do you think some plants grow in sunny spots?
Extra idea
Try a bark rubbing. Place paper over tree bark and gently rub over it with the side of a crayon. Children will see the texture appear on the page.
It’s simple, calming and secretly very science-y.

2. Get Creative with Cardboard
An old cardboard box can become almost anything: a rocket, castle, shop, puppet theatre, robot or dinosaur cave.
This is a lovely activity for creative play, but it also introduces early engineering skills. Children plan, build, test and improve their ideas.
You will need
- Cardboard boxes or cereal boxes
- Toilet roll or kitchen roll tubes
- Tape
- Glue
- Pens, crayons or paint
- Child-safe scissors
- Stickers, foil, string or recycled packaging
How to do it
- Set up a making area on a table, tray, floor mat or outside.
- Put out a few materials, but don’t over-direct.
- Give your child one simple challenge:
- Build a robot
- Make a puppet theatre
- Create a cardboard town
- Build a bridge for toy cars
- Make a marble run
- Ask them to draw a quick plan first.
- Let them build, decorate and test their creation.
- Ask, “What could make it stronger, taller or more exciting?”
Quick project: cardboard marble run
Tape a large piece of cardboard to a wall or box lid. Cut cardboard tubes in half lengthways to make tracks. Tape them onto the board at different angles, then drop a marble or small ball from the top.
If it gets stuck, move the tubes and try again. That’s problem-solving in action.

3. Become a Scientist with a Baking Soda Volcano
This is a classic for a reason. It’s quick to set up, exciting to watch and usually gets a very enthusiastic “again!”
You will need
- Baking soda
- Vinegar
- Washing-up liquid
- Food colouring
- Small cup, jar or plastic bottle
- Tray or baking dish
- Spoon
How to do it
- Place your cup, jar or bottle in the middle of a tray.
- Add 2–3 spoonfuls of baking soda.
- Add a few drops of food colouring.
- Add a small squirt of washing-up liquid.
- Slowly pour in vinegar and watch the eruption.
- Try again, changing one thing at a time. Use more vinegar, more baking soda or a different container.
What’s happening?
Baking soda and vinegar react together and produce carbon dioxide gas. The gas creates bubbles, and the washing-up liquid makes the eruption extra foamy.
Ask your child
- What do you think will happen?
- What made the bubbles?
- What could we change to make a bigger eruption?
A little mess is part of the fun. A tray is your friend.
4. Make a Homemade Lava Lamp
This colourful experiment is great for a quieter afternoon and helps children explore liquids, bubbles and density.
You will need
- Clear bottle or jar
- Water
- Vegetable oil
- Food colouring
- Fizzy vitamin tablet or effervescent tablet
- Tray or towel
How to do it
- Fill the bottle about one quarter full with water.
- Add vegetable oil until the bottle is nearly full.
- Wait and watch the layers separate.
- Add a few drops of food colouring.
- Break a fizzy tablet into pieces and drop one piece into the bottle.
- Watch the coloured bubbles rise and fall.
- Add another small piece of tablet when the bubbles slow down.
What’s happening?
Oil floats on top of water because it is less dense. The fizzy tablet creates gas bubbles, which carry coloured water upwards. When the bubbles pop, the water sinks again.
Ask your child
- Why does the oil stay on top?
- What happened to the food colouring?
- What happens if we add a bigger piece of tablet?
It looks like magic, but it’s science doing a very good impression.
5. Build a Balloon-Powered Car
This is a brilliant STEM project because children can build it, test it, race it and improve it.
It also shows how air can create movement.
You will need
- Cardboard
- 4 bottle tops or toy wheels
- 2 straws
- 2 wooden skewers or straight sticks
- Balloon
- Tape
- Scissors
- Optional: stickers or pens for decorating
How to do it
- Cut a rectangle of cardboard for the car body.
- Tape two straws underneath the cardboard, one near the front and one near the back.
- Push a skewer through each straw.
- Attach bottle tops or wheels to the ends. An adult may need to make small holes in bottle tops first.
- Check the wheels spin freely.
- Put a straw into the neck of a balloon and tape it tightly.
- Tape the straw and balloon to the top of the car, with the straw pointing backwards.
- Blow up the balloon through the straw, pinch it closed, place the car on the floor and let go.
- Test different designs. Can you make it go further?
Ask your child
- What makes the car move?
- Does it travel further on carpet or a smooth floor?
- What happens if the car is too heavy?
- How could we make it faster?
This is exactly how engineering works: build, test, improve, repeat.
